FabFitFun is looking for a strategic, hands-on CRM Manager to join our marketing team! This role will be an integral part of our marketing team and will report to the VP, Lifecycle Marketing.

 

Location: This role is based out of our HQ in Beverly Hills, CA and is not eligible for remote. We are presently operating from a hybrid schedule of 4 days a week in-office (Monday-Thursday).

What You’ll Do

We’re looking for a strategic, hands-on CRM Manager to lead campaign execution, testing, and optimization across FabFitFun’s email, SMS, and push channels. You’ll partner closely with creative, merchandising, analytics, and product teams to bring seasonal campaigns and evergreen programs to life and ensure we’re sending the right message, to the right audience, at the right time.

This role requires a unique blend of creative thinking, technical savvy, strong attention to detail, and cross-functional collaboration along with a sharp analytical mind and a curiosity for what’s driving results.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ead end-to-end planning and execution of CRM campaigns across email, SMS, and push including seasonal box moments, Flash Sales, product launches, onboarding, retention, and winback
     
  • Manage segmentation and audience strategy in partnership with Data & Analytics
     
  • Own CRM briefs, QA, and deployment, ensuring flawless execution and a best-in-class member experience
     
  • Dive deep into performance reporting using Excel, Google Sheets, and Tableau to uncover insights, spot trends, and translate data into clear next steps
     
  • Develop and implement A/B and multivariate testing plans; analyze results and make data-informed recommendations
     
  • Identify opportunities to improve campaign efficiency, lift engagement, and drive incremental revenue
     
  • Collaborate cross-functionally with Creative, Merchandising, Product, and Data teams to keep campaigns aligned and high-impact
     
  • Support process documentation and operational improvements as we scale our CRM efforts
